IELTS Writing Task 1 question
The chart below shows what Anthropology graduates from one university did after finishing their undergraduate degree course. The table shows the salaries of the anthropologists in work after five years.
Summarize the information by selecting and reporting the main features and make comparison where relevant.
Student answer (Band 8.5)
The pie chart illustrates the destinations of Anthropology graduates from one particular university after completing their undergraduate degree, while the table provides information about the salaries earned by those who were employed after five years, according to three different employment sectors.
Overall, full-time employment was by far the most common destination immediately after graduation. After five years, the government sector had the highest proportion of graduates earning $100,000 or more, whereas freelance consultants recorded the largest share in the lowest salary band. It is also notable that private-sector employees were more concentrated in the middle-income ranges.
According to the pie chart, 52% of Anthropology graduates entered full-time employment, making this the dominant outcome. A further 15% worked part-time, while 8% combined part-time employment with postgraduate study. Meanwhile, 8% pursued postgraduate studies on a full-time basis. The remaining graduates were either unemployed (12%) or had an unknown destination (8%).
Turning to salaries after five years, government employees were the most likely to reach the highest income bracket, with 50% earning $100,000 or more. This was followed by freelance consultants at 40%, while the corresponding figure for private-company employees was 30%. At the other end of the scale, only 5% of both government employees and freelance consultants earned between $25,000 and $49,999, compared with 10% of those working for private companies. In the $50,000–$74,999 bracket, private-sector workers led at 35%, while both freelancers and government employees stood at 15%. Finally, 30% of government workers earned $75,000–$99,999, compared with 25% of private employees and 15% of freelancers.

Task Achievement / Task Response — Band 8.5
The response is excellent. You have fully addressed all parts of the task by summarizing the main features of both the pie chart and the table. Your overview is clear and highlights the most significant trends, such as the dominance of full-time employment and the salary disparities across sectors. You have effectively selected relevant data points to support your descriptions, such as the 52% figure for full-time work and the specific salary brackets for government employees. The comparison between the three employment sectors is well-integrated, demonstrating a strong ability to synthesize information from multiple sources. No key information was omitted, and the data is presented accurately throughout.
Coherence and Cohesion — Band 8.5
The response is logically organized with a clear progression of ideas. You have used a variety of cohesive devices effectively, such as 'meanwhile', 'turning to', and 'at the other end of the scale', which guide the reader smoothly through the data. Paragraphing is used appropriately to separate the overview from the detailed analysis of the two different data sets. Each paragraph has a clear central topic, and the flow between sentences is natural and unobtrusive. The use of referencing is precise, ensuring that the reader can easily follow the comparisons being made between the different employment sectors and salary brackets.
Lexical Resource — Band 8.5
You demonstrate a wide and sophisticated range of vocabulary, which is used with high precision. Phrases such as 'dominant outcome', 'income bracket', and 'corresponding figure' show a strong command of academic register. The vocabulary is not only accurate but also varied, avoiding unnecessary repetition. You have successfully used less common lexical items to describe trends and data comparisons, which contributes to the overall clarity and professional tone of the report. There are no errors in word choice or collocation, and the language used is entirely appropriate for an IELTS Academic Task 1 response.
Grammatical Range and Accuracy — Band 8.5
The response exhibits a wide range of grammatical structures with full flexibility and accuracy. You have successfully employed complex sentence forms, such as the use of subordinate clauses ('while the table provides...', 'whereas freelance consultants recorded...') and participial phrases, without any loss of clarity. Punctuation is used correctly to manage sentence structure, and there are no grammatical errors present. The control over tense and subject-verb agreement is consistent throughout the text. The writing is error-free, demonstrating a high level of grammatical competence that is consistent with the highest band descriptors.
